Wins For Spurs And Chelsea In The Premier League Yesterday.

Stock Image: Pixabay

United held away to Southampton.

Southampton held Manchester United to a 1-1 draw at St Mary's yesterday afternoon.

A deflected Che Adams shot gave the hosts the lead on the half-hour mark, before Mason Greenwood equalised just after the half time break.

Romelu Lukaku was on target for Chelsea on his debut, in their 2-0 win away to Arsenal.

Reece James got the second goal for Chelsea, who made it 2 wins from 2.

Tottenham also have six points thanks to a 1-0 away to Wolves - Dele Alli scored a first half penalty, while Harry Kane came off the bench in the second half for his first appearance of the season.

Tonight, West Ham take on Leicester City at the London Stadium from 8.
